Kicking Horse Coffee Kick Ass is a 10 oz bag of 100% Arabica whole beans, dark roasted beneath the Canadian Rockies. Certified Organic, Fairtrade, and Kosher, this bold blend delivers a smooth, velvety cup with notes of chocolate malt, molasses, and smoky vanilla. Perfectly ground for multiple brew methods, itโs sustainably sourced for a guilt-free, premium coffee experience.

Best Coffee I have found recently....still standing up.
Starbucks used to sell a coffee called Komodo Dragon. It was wonderful coffee. It is off the market now. They sell Komodo Dragon Blend, which varies enormously in quality. Last time I bought it, it was kinda crappy, tasted like it had almost no Indonesian in it, just washed central American floor sweepings. So I went looking for better coffee. This is it. No question, no regrets. It is just wonderful. It has no bad tastes, just like Komodo Dragon used to when it was 100% Indonesian. I am putting it on subscription, and soon as I run out of the other crap I used to drink this will be the only coffee I brew. It is rich, has cocoa undertones, and is earthy, but it does not have the sharp bitter notes that washed new world coffees have. This is the flavor that I prefer in coffee, and I believe that people who have tasted it generally prefer it. (I know that some people like the flavor, believing it to be part of the flavor of coffee, but it does not have to be.) I generally brew my coffee in a filter pot with a gold mesh filter. I use 5 two tablespoon coffee scoops for a 10 cup pot. While I will drink coffee hot, I prefer to let it cool, and I use a thermal pot so that the coffee won't burn in the carafe, but I will drink it cold. Definitely a winner. Additions. Put 75 grams of medium grind into a liter {quart} of cold tap water. Stir. Put in refrigerator. About three hours later, stir so that the coffee sinks. Put back in refrigerator. Leave overnight. Amazing! Pour liquid carefully off grounds, filter through fine metal filter, or use a special pot. Rich, smooth coffee. Heat in microwave if you want it hot. So good I put away my filter pot. Espresso: Set your grinder to fine. These are the beans you want. They produce excellent creama that lasts. The coffee produced is rich, and missing a lot of the awful bitterness that you get when you order an espresso at a coffee shop. Drink it iced, 4 shots at a time. Mix it into a latte or cappuccino, it stamds up to ice or milk. It is amazing how good this voffee is. The coffee I make at home is head and shoulders above anything I buy commercially. I am so glad I tried this coffee. If you want a rich coffee that is not bitter, try it.
